Do the swap, but your Tcase will NOT fit. Rbv cases are 27 Spline, the v8 trannies are 32 Spline. You can do a 205 (done that) or you can run a 4406 (going to do that). The swap is pretty straight forward, take a look at my sport trac build, its what you will be doing...

Btw, you bad timing chain could as easy fix as replacing the hydraulic tensioner so you can sell the motor to recoupe your v8 swap investment...

As for the wiring, you will want to get the pinout of the 42 pin plug for both your truck and the donor so you can compare to see if you will have to do any changes.
